How does the intelligent management system in polymer lithium battery increase battery safety and efficiency?

Publish Time: 2025-05-19
The intelligent management system (BMS) in polymer lithium battery significantly enhances battery safety and efficiency through a series of advanced technologies and designs. This system can not only monitor and manage the status of the battery in real time, but also effectively prevent potential risks and ensure the stable operation of the device in various usage scenarios.

First of all, one of the core functions of the intelligent management system is accurate power monitoring. Through the built-in high-precision sensor, the BMS can track the charging and discharging status of the battery in real time and make corresponding adjustments based on the current power. This not only helps to optimize the charging process and prevent overcharging or over-discharging, but also provides accurate remaining power information to users to avoid inconvenience or loss caused by sudden power outages. In addition, this accurate power monitoring also helps to extend the overall service life of the battery because it ensures that the battery always operates within its optimal operating range.

Secondly, temperature control is also an important part of the intelligent management system. When the battery works in high or low temperature environments, the performance will be significantly affected, and may even cause damage or safety accidents. By integrating temperature sensors and heat dissipation mechanisms, the BMS can monitor the operating temperature of the battery in real time and take corresponding measures to adjust it. For example, when the temperature is detected to be too high, the system will automatically reduce the charging speed or suspend charging to protect the battery from heat damage; in a low-temperature environment, the preheating function can be used to increase the operating temperature of the battery to ensure its normal operation.

Furthermore, the intelligent management system has a complete fault diagnosis and early warning function. It can continuously monitor the key parameters of the battery, such as voltage, current, internal resistance, etc., and issue an alarm in time when an abnormal situation is found. These early warning signals can not only help users identify potential problems in advance, but also provide important references for subsequent maintenance and repairs. More importantly, BMS can take proactive measures before danger occurs, such as cutting off the circuit or entering a safe mode, thereby effectively preventing serious accidents such as battery fire or explosion.

In addition, the intelligent management system also supports balanced charging technology, which is crucial to improving the overall performance of the battery pack. In a battery pack composed of multiple batteries connected in series, the capacity and voltage between each single battery may be inconsistent due to manufacturing differences or different usage conditions. If left untreated, this imbalance can cause some batteries to be overcharged or over-discharged, thereby shortening the life of the entire battery pack. Through balanced charging technology, BMS can independently manage and adjust each single cell during the charging process to ensure that all batteries can reach the best state, thereby improving the consistency and reliability of the battery pack.

Not only that, the intelligent management system is also highly programmable and flexible, and can be customized according to the needs of different application scenarios. For example, in electric vehicles, BMS not only manages the main drive battery, but also needs to coordinate auxiliary power systems such as air conditioning and lighting. By flexibly setting parameters and algorithms, BMS can dynamically adjust the power distribution strategy according to different working conditions to maximize the efficiency of the battery while ensuring the safe operation of the vehicle. In addition, with the development of Internet of Things technology, modern BMS can also realize remote monitoring and data transmission, which is convenient for users to understand the status of the battery anytime and anywhere and perform necessary operations.
